# Env Vars — RateNest Tax Cache

Quick rundown for review: the RateNest service caches jurisdiction tax rates pulled from the Fennmore rate feed. CACHE_TTL_SECONDS defaults to 3600; we bumped it to 7200 in prod after the feed throttling incident. REGION_SCOPE limits lookups to configured jurisdictions, which keeps the cache small. The feed itself is authenticated per request, and the shared credential lives in the env file on the line below:

sealed setting: LEDGER_TOKEN20=6148d35bbb480b0ab79e

Subject: Baseline cut-over done

Hey — quick wrap-up on the LintHarbor baseline swap. We regenerated the baseline file against the Copperfield branch, so the 400-odd legacy warnings are suppressed but anything new will fail CI. Old baseline is archived if we need to diff. Reviews should get a lot quieter. The checker now runs with the configuration values below.

deployment values, hafop-fahag:
wenael:
  pin: 9737
  metrics_host: metrics.wenael.lumicsys.internal
  tenant: holwyn
  seal: seal_b99b9847

Handover — ScrubLens EXIF pipeline

Taking over from Dario. ScrubLens strips EXIF on all uploads before storage; GPS tags are hard-rejected, not just removed. Batch reprocessor runs nightly, skip it manually only with lead sign-off. Known quirk: HEIC files route through the fallback parser. Don't touch the worker count without load-testing. Current production configuration follows.

service settings:
[holath]
host = holath.novacio.corp
user = holath_svc
database = holath_prod